1. Official Dates and Exam Structure
Key Dates for JEE Main 2026 - Session 1
The NTA has provided a clear schedule. Candidates must adhere to these dates strictly, as late applications or fee payments will not be accepted.
| Event | Date / Window | |
| Online Application Form Submission | 31 October 2025 to 27 November 2025 (Up to 09:00 P.M.) | |
| Last date of Fee Transaction | 27 November 2025 (Up to 11:50 P.M.) | |
| Date(s) of Examination | Between 21 January to 30 January 2026 | |
| Declaration of Result (Tentative) | By 12 February 2026 | |

Exam Details at a Glance
Mode: The examination will be conducted in Computer Based Test (CBT) mode for all papers, except for the Drawing Test (Part-III) of Paper 2A (B. Arch.), which is conducted offline on an A4 size drawing sheet
. Papers: JEE (Main) has two papers: Paper 1 (B.E./B.Tech) and Paper 2 (B. Arch. and B. Planning)
. Languages: The exam will be held in 13 languages, including English, Hindi, and various regional languages
. Marking: Paper 1 and Part-I of Paper 2 have negative marking for incorrect answers in both Section A (MCQs) and Section B (Numerical Value Questions)
.

3. Detailed Application Guide
The NTA strictly advises that only one application is to be submitted by a candidate. You must also ensure your e-mail and mobile number are accurate for all official communication.
Step-by-Step JEE Main 2026 Online Application Process
Step 1: Fresh Registration & Document Preparation
Visit the official NTA JEE website,
https://jeemain.nta.nic.in/. Click on the "New Candidate Registration" link. Ensure you have the latest scanned copies of your photograph, signature, and necessary category certificates ready. The NTA is very strict about one application per candidate.
Step 2: Fill Personal & Communication Details
Use your own or your parents'/guardians' e-mail address and Mobile Number. This is mandatory, as all future communication (Admit Card, Result, Scorecard) will be sent via SMS and email.
Step 3: Complete the Application Form
Select your preferred exam medium. JEE Main 2026 will be conducted in 13 languages, including English, Hindi, and regional languages. Choose your exam city preferences carefully.
Step 4: Upload Documents
Upload the scanned image of your recent photograph and signature in the prescribed format and size. Your Category Certificate (EWS/OBC-NCL/SC/ST), if applicable, should be updated and ready.
Step 5: Fee Payment & Final Submission
Pay the requisite application fee online using Debit Card, Credit Card, or Net Banking. Once the payment is confirmed, download and print the confirmation page for your records. The application form in any other mode will not be accepted.

5. JEE Main 2026 Frequently Asked Questions
Q: What are the two papers in JEE Main?
A: Paper 1 is for B.E./B.Tech (Engineering) admission and serves as the eligibility test for JEE (Advanced) (for IITs). Paper 2 is for B.Arch and B.Planning courses.
Q: Can I fill out more than one Application Form?
A: No. The NTA explicitly states that only one application is to be submitted by a candidate. Strict action will be taken against candidates who violate this rule.
Q: Where can I get further clarification on the exam?
A: You may contact the official NTA Helpline Numbers: 011-40759000 or 011-69227700 or e-mail at jeemain@nta.ac.in.
